XML 46 R36.htm IDEA: XBRL DOCUMENT v3.20.2
Other Long-Term Liabilities (Details) - USD ($)
$ in Thousands
Sep. 30, 2020
Dec. 31, 2019
Other Long-Term Liabilities    
Net Deferred Tax Liabilities Related to IPR&D (Note 12) $ 2,779 $ 3,007
Deferred Income From Sale of Tax Benefits 1,831 1,831
Contingent Milestones (Note 3) 8,249 12,485
Deferred Revenue (Note 11) 553 254
Total 13,412 17,577
Less Current Portion (2,362) (2,026)
Long-Term Portion $ 11,050 $ 15,551